Hallmarked in London in 1795 by George Burrows II & Richard Pearce, this handsome, George III, Antique Sterling Silver Teapot, is round in shape, plain in style, and features shell and scroll feet, and a wooden handle and finial. The teapot measures 4.75"(12cm) tall, by 9"(23cm) from handle to spout, and weighs 10.1 troy ounces.

Hallmarked in London in 1850 by George Burrows II & Richard Pearce, this attractive, Victorian, Antique Sterling Silver Teapot, features engraved decoration throughout, a pumpkin shaped finial, and a silver handle with ivory breakers. The teapot measures 6.5"(16cm) tall, by 10"(26cm) from handle to spout, and weighs 20.3 troy ounces.
